Massachusetts is Third State to Reject Secure Communites Program, But U.S. Overrules Decision (New York Times, Boston Globe)

Gov. Deval Patrick of Massachusetts has decided that the state will not participate in a fingerprint-sharing federal program, called Secure Communities, after Gov. Pat Quinn canceled it in Illinois in May and Gov. Andrew M. Cuomo suspended New York’s participation last week. All three are Democrats from states with large immigrant populations, and they are close allies of President Obama, including on immigration issues ... read more
